Subject: [PATCH] Input: ucb1400_ts: remove redundant variable penup
Date: Sun,  5 Dec 2021 00:05:25 +0000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20211205000525.153999-1-colin.i.king@gmail.com> (raw)

Variable penup is assigned a value but penup is never read later, it
is redundant and can be removed.

Signed-off-by: Colin Ian King <colin.i.king@gmail.com>
---
 drivers/input/touchscreen/ucb1400_ts.c | 4 +---
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/input/touchscreen/ucb1400_ts.c b/drivers/input/touchscreen/ucb1400_ts.c
index e3f2c940ef3d..dfd3b35590c3 100644
--- a/drivers/input/touchscreen/ucb1400_ts.c
+++ b/drivers/input/touchscreen/ucb1400_ts.c
@@ -186,7 +186,6 @@ static irqreturn_t ucb1400_irq(int irqnr, void *devid)
 {
 	struct ucb1400_ts *ucb = devid;
 	unsigned int x, y, p;
-	bool penup;
 
 	if (unlikely(irqnr != ucb->irq))
 		return IRQ_NONE;
@@ -196,8 +195,7 @@ static irqreturn_t ucb1400_irq(int irqnr, void *devid)
 	/* Start with a small delay before checking pendown state */
 	msleep(UCB1400_TS_POLL_PERIOD);
 
-	while (!ucb->stopped && !(penup = ucb1400_ts_pen_up(ucb))) {
-
+	while (!ucb->stopped && !ucb1400_ts_pen_up(ucb)) {
 		ucb1400_adc_enable(ucb->ac97);
 		x = ucb1400_ts_read_xpos(ucb);
 		y = ucb1400_ts_read_ypos(ucb);
